    AdventHealth 400 highlights: Kyle Larson dominates at Kansas Speedway again

    AdminBy AdminNo Comments2 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email



    The 2025 NASCAR Cup Series schedule continued with the AdventHealth 400 at Kansas Speedway on Sunday.

    Kyle Larson started on the pole position and led for 221 laps, dominating in his third win at Kansas Speedway. On Sunday, he won Stage 1, Stage 2 and Stage 3, and posted the fastest lap at 30.29 seconds.
